在数字化转型的浪潮中,数据已成为企业最重要的资产之一。数据管道作为数据流动的“高速公路”,其效率和稳定性直接关系到企业的数据利用能力。DataOps(Data Operations)作为一种新兴的方法论,旨在通过协作、自动化和优化来提升数据管道的性能和可靠性。本文将深入探讨DataOps数据管道优化的方法论,为企业提供实用的指导。
一、DataOps概述
1.1 什么是DataOps?
DataOps是一种以数据为中心的协作方法论,结合了DevOps的理念,强调数据工程师、数据科学家和业务分析师之间的协作。其核心目标是通过自动化、标准化和优化流程,提升数据交付的质量和效率。
1.2 DataOps的核心原则
- 协作性:打破数据团队与业务团队之间的壁垒,实现高效沟通。
- 自动化:通过工具和脚本自动化数据处理流程,减少人工干预。
- 可追溯性:记录数据处理的每一步,确保数据的透明性和可追溯性。
- 持续改进:通过反馈和数据分析不断优化数据管道。
二、数据管道优化方法论
2.1 数据管道的定义与作用
数据管道是指从数据源到数据消费者的整个数据流动过程,包括数据采集、处理、存储、分析和可视化等环节。一个高效的管道能够快速响应业务需求,确保数据的准确性和及时性。
2.2 数据管道优化的必要性
随着企业数据规模的不断扩大,传统的数据管道往往面临以下问题:
- 性能瓶颈:数据处理速度无法满足业务需求。
- 资源浪费:计算资源和存储资源的利用率低下。
- 错误频发:数据处理过程中容易出现错误,导致数据质量下降。
- 缺乏灵活性:难以快速适应业务变化。
通过优化数据管道,企业可以显著提升数据处理效率,降低运营成本,并增强数据驱动的决策能力。
三、DataOps数据管道优化的实施步骤
3.1 第一步:需求分析与规划
在优化数据管道之前,企业需要明确优化的目标和范围。这包括:
- 目标设定:确定优化的具体目标,例如提升处理速度、降低延迟或减少资源消耗。
- 数据流分析:绘制当前数据管道的流程图,识别瓶颈和低效环节。
- 资源评估:评估现有的计算、存储和网络资源,确定优化的方向。
3.2 第二步:数据集成与标准化
数据集成是数据管道优化的重要环节。企业需要:
- 统一数据源:将分散在不同系统中的数据整合到一个统一的平台。
- 数据标准化:制定统一的数据格式和命名规范,避免数据孤岛。
- 数据清洗:去除重复、错误或不完整的数据,确保数据质量。
3.3 第三步:数据处理与转换
在数据处理阶段,企业需要:
- 自动化处理:使用工具和脚本自动化数据清洗、转换和计算过程。
- 并行处理:利用分布式计算框架(如Spark)并行处理大规模数据,提升效率。
- 数据分区:根据数据特征进行分区,优化存储和查询性能。
3.4 第四步:数据存储与检索
选择合适的存储方案是优化数据管道的关键:
- 存储优化:根据数据的访问模式选择合适的存储介质(如HDFS、S3或数据库)。
- 索引优化:为常用查询字段创建索引,提升检索速度。
- 数据归档:将历史数据归档到低成本存储,释放主存储空间。
3.5 第五步:数据安全与治理
数据安全和治理是数据管道优化不可忽视的部分:
- 权限管理:确保只有授权人员可以访问敏感数据。
- 数据加密:对敏感数据进行加密存储和传输,防止数据泄露。
- 数据审计:记录数据的访问和修改记录,便于追溯和审计。
3.6 第六步:性能监控与优化
持续监控和优化是确保数据管道高效运行的关键:
- 性能监控:使用监控工具实时跟踪数据管道的运行状态,识别潜在问题。
- 日志分析:分析管道运行日志,定位和解决错误。
- 自动化优化:根据监控数据自动调整管道配置,提升性能。
四、DataOps在数据中台中的应用
4.1 数据中台的概念
数据中台是企业级的数据中枢,旨在通过统一的数据平台为各个业务部门提供高质量的数据服务。DataOps的理念与数据中台的目标高度契合。
4.2 数据中台与DataOps的结合
- 数据中台作为DataOps的基础设施:数据中台提供了统一的数据存储、计算和管理平台,为DataOps的实施提供了基础支持。
- DataOps优化数据中台:通过DataOps的方法论,企业可以优化数据中台的数据管道,提升数据处理效率和数据质量。
五、DataOps与数字孪生
5.1 数字孪生的概念
数字孪生是指通过数字技术创建物理世界的真实数字副本,用于模拟、分析和优化物理系统的运行。
5.2 DataOps在数字孪生中的作用
- 数据采集与处理:DataOps可以帮助企业高效采集和处理来自物联网设备的实时数据。
- 数据同步与更新:通过自动化流程,确保数字孪生模型与物理系统保持同步。
- 数据可视化:利用DataOps优化后的数据管道,生成实时、动态的数字孪生可视化界面。
六、DataOps与数字可视化
6.1 数字可视化的重要性
数字可视化是将数据转化为直观的图表、仪表盘等可视化形式,帮助用户快速理解和决策。
6.2 DataOps对数字可视化的影响
- 数据实时性:通过优化数据管道,数字可视化可以实时反映数据变化。
- 数据准确性:DataOps的标准化流程确保了可视化数据的准确性。
- 可扩展性:DataOps的自动化能力使得数字可视化能够轻松扩展到大规模数据。
七、总结与展望
DataOps数据管道优化方法论为企业提供了高效、可靠的数据处理解决方案。通过需求分析、数据集成、处理与转换、存储与检索、安全与治理以及性能监控等步骤,企业可以显著提升数据管道的效率和质量。同时,DataOps在数据中台、数字孪生和数字可视化等领域的应用,进一步拓展了其价值。
申请试用&https://www.dtstack.com/?src=bbs申请试用&https://www.dtstack.com/?src=bbs申请试用&https://www.dtstack.com/?src=bbs
未来,随着技术的不断发展,DataOps将继续推动企业数据能力的提升,为企业创造更大的价值。
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。